在多个开发人员之间共享Xcode项目

时间:2013-06-05 12:00:11

标签: xcode version-control

我有一个项目,我想与同一个项目的另一个开发人员合作。我正在寻找一种方法来共享我们之间的项目,以便我们可以同时并行处理它。我需要它在本地工作,而不使用互联网连接。

4 个答案:

答案 0 :(得分:7)

我是2-3个iOS开发团队的一员,所以我可以根据我的合作经验向您提供一些提示(我们使用git,我假设您对此有所了解。如果没有,{{3在你掌握了它之后,这是我的想法 -

  • 尝试尽可能少地对项目pbx文件进行同时更改,几乎每次都会导致冲突
  • 不要害怕分支,我们一直在使用它们,如果你们两个正在计划研究同一产品的不同功能,试着在不同的分支机构中使用它们
  • 我们在故事板和协作方面遇到了严重问题 - 比如pbx他们的内容即使在开放时也会发生变化,合并这些变化可能非常累人

答案 1 :(得分:5)

您已在XCode内部使用 Git 。您可以使用“分支”机制共享您的代码并同时处理它。

Bitbucket 具有出色的免费私人模式,您和其他5人可以共享Git存储库。他们的网站上提供了易于使用的教​​程。我强烈建议使用它。

我会避免使用SVN,有更好的工具可以满足您的需求。

答案 2 :(得分:2)

为什么不使用SVN?

您可以在SVN中配置Xcode来执行此操作。您也可以使用Git

检查:

  1. Configuring Xcode to use subversion
  2. Git Source Control With Xcode

答案 3 :(得分:1)

检查此问题How to set up an SCM in Xcode?。 在那里,您将获得有关如何为xcode设置SCM的链接